                    Hi guys!
                    I sincerely hope wasser forgive me for this trick
                    For those who want to make their 1080p feature be visible with some kind of tests or XMBC system info screen, I would recommend to do this simple change in build.prop:
                    - in line
                    video.use.overlay=1 change argument 1 to 0.
                    In case font size and icons become too small for your tired eyes:
                    ro.sf.lcd_density=160 change argument 160 to 240.
                    Don't forget to provide build.prop file with same permission after saving (rw-r--r--).
                    Now AnTuTu will show you 1920x1008 screen resolution and screenshot function will work properly too.
                    At the moment I'm happy with this 1.2.3 FW by wasser for 98%!
                    Only one thing I would ask wasser about is to compile overclocked kernel with cpu1704_gpu600_ddr800.
                    Good luck!

                          Originally posted by digger View Post
                          Hi guys!
                          video.use.overlay=1 change argument 1 to 0.
                          In case font size and icons become too small for your tired eyes:
                          ro.sf.lcd_density=160 change argument 160 to 240.
                          THX!

                          Because
                          1. adb shell setprop video.use.overlay 0
                          2. adb shell setprop ro.sf.lcd_density 240
                          doesn't work (1. only temporary and 2. without any effect)

                          I use this way:
                          Code:
                          adb pull /system/build.prop build.prop
                          Than edit with << notepad++ >> and save

                          Code:
                          adb remount -oremount,rw /
                          adb push build.prop /system/build.prop
                          adb shell chmod 644 /system/build.prop
                          adb remount -oremount,ro /
                          adb reboot
